Haswell Branch Surgery
56 Front Street, Haswell, Durham, County Durham, DH6 2BLContact details and opening times
Patient ratings and reviews
No reviews
Help others by sharing your thoughts and experiences about Haswell Branch Surgery.
Contact details and opening times
Help others by sharing your thoughts and experiences about Haswell Branch Surgery.